Pre – Measurement Preparation

The first step in measuring for cladding bars is to gather the necessary tools. You’ll need a tape measure (preferably a long one, at least 25 feet), a level, a pencil, and a notepad to record your measurements. It’s also a good idea to have a ladder if you’re measuring a tall structure.

Next, you should assess the surface where the cladding bars will be installed. The surface should be clean, dry, and relatively flat. If there are any bumps, dents, or uneven areas, you may need to address them before installation. For example, if you’re cladding an exterior wall, you might need to repair any damaged stucco or siding.

Measuring the Area

Step 1: Measure the Height

Start by measuring the height of the area where you plan to install the cladding bars. Begin at the base of the surface and extend the tape measure vertically to the top. Make sure the tape measure is straight and not sagging. Take multiple measurements at different points along the wall to account for any variations in height. Record the tallest measurement as this will be the height you’ll use for your calculations.

Step 2: Measure the Width

Measure the width of the area in the same way. Stretch the tape measure horizontally across the surface, starting from one end and ending at the other. Again, take multiple measurements at different heights to ensure accuracy. If the area has irregular shapes, break it down into smaller, more manageable rectangles or squares. Measure each section separately and record the dimensions.

Step 3: Calculate the Total Area

Once you have the height and width measurements, calculate the total area by multiplying the height by the width. For example, if the height of the wall is 10 feet and the width is 20 feet, the total area is 10 x 20 = 200 square feet. If you had to break the area into smaller sections, calculate the area of each section and then add them together to get the total area.

Accounting for Overlap and Waste

When working with cladding bars, it’s important to account for overlap and waste. Overlap is necessary to ensure a seamless and weather – tight installation. The amount of overlap required depends on the type of cladding bars you’re using. Check the manufacturer’s specifications to determine the recommended overlap.

As a general rule of thumb, you should also account for about 10 – 15% waste. This takes into consideration any cutting errors, breakage, or pieces that may need to be adjusted to fit around corners, windows, or doors. To calculate the total amount of cladding bars needed, add the area of overlap and waste to the total area of the surface you measured.

Measuring for Special Features

Windows and Doors

If there are windows or doors in the area where you’re installing the cladding bars, you’ll need to measure them separately. Measure the height and width of each window and door, and calculate their individual areas. Subtract the total area of the windows and doors from the total area of the wall. However, keep in mind that you’ll still need some cladding bars to frame the windows and doors, so measure the perimeter of these openings and calculate the additional length of cladding bars required.

Corners

For corners, you need to measure the length from the top to the bottom of each corner. Depending on the type of cladding bars, you may need special corner pieces or you’ll have to cut the bars at a 45 – degree angle to create a mitered corner. Measure the thickness of the wall at the corner as well, as this will affect the fit of the cladding bars.

Testing Fit and Alignment

Once you’ve made all the necessary measurements and ordered the cladding bars, it’s a good idea to do a dry fit before installation. Lay out the cladding bars on the surface without using any adhesive or fasteners. This will allow you to check the alignment, ensure a proper fit, and make any necessary adjustments. Look for any gaps or uneven areas and make the appropriate cuts or adjustments to the bars.

Tips for Accurate Measurements

  • Be Consistent: Use the same measuring tools throughout the process to ensure consistency in your measurements.
  • Check for Level and Plumb: Use a level to make sure your tape measure is straight and that the surface is level or plumb. This will prevent any errors due to an uneven surface.
  • Double – Check Your Math: After calculating the areas and quantities, double – check your math to avoid mistakes.
